Regional Social Media Manager (Malaysia)

Torn between wanting to make a switch to the client’s side, but also not ready to fully let go of the exciting #agencylife? This could be the perfect role for you

We’re looking for a Regional Social Media Manager that will embedded within the client’s in-house regional marketing team. You’ll be their go-to social media expert, advising them about all things social and yet still will be a part of our ever-growing social team here at Greenpark Asia.

Yes, that means you’ll still be invited to be part of our agency activities such as our monthly lunch & learn sessions, digital #GPsocial lunch sessions every Wednesday, trainings, townhalls, mentorship programme, ‘Fit O-Clock’ fitness programmes, digital parties and MORE 

What The Job Covers

Play a leading role in the ongoing social media strategy development of the brand.  Spearhead regular catch ups within your internal project social teams to share knowledge, ideas and ensuring that we maintain a cohesive social media strategy across markets for the brand. Ensure local social teams to manage social media projects to the highest standard, taking responsibly for the growth of the brand’s social media channels.  Stay on top of industry trends, emerging social media channels, competitor activities and latest technologies to identify opportunities to improve and refine strategy for brands. Drive an audience-first approach planning of regional monthly content calendar and develop highly engaging themes, campaigns or content angles. Ensure that the creative ideas ladders back to social strategy and objectives. Work closely with creative team to produce monthly regional content toolkits, including social copywriting. Plan & oversee the local implementation of social and content strategies for APAC to ensure it is aligned with client’s marketing and business objectives, reflect brand tone and voice in a local context in markets in APAC. Work closely with clients to understand their needs, identify social opportunities and provide compelling recommendations to support their goals. Work closely with cross functional teams to bring original, highly creative and engaging content ideas to life. Oversee local social media performance reports that help them raise the bar on performance, help clients to better understand how their social media efforts are performing and recommend how to move forward to improve month by month. Supports brand for any other social media activities whenever necessary. 

Who We Are Looking For

5-6 years of social media, community management, influencer engagement or related position. Proven track record of working on APAC / regional social media projects and brands. Prior experience in client facing roles for social media strategy, content planning and copywriting projects in a social media or creative agency. Excellent command of English – both written and spoken Excellent written and verbal communication skills Prior experience at a marketing role either in an agency or on the brand side Experience or exposure in Pharmaceutical/Health/Dental brands clients is not a must but might be an advantage.  Bachelor’s Degree in a relevant field
